Playa San Pedro, Andalucía

Tucked away in Cabo de Gata-Níjar, Playa San Pedro offers wild beauty. Towering cliffs embrace pristine sands and lava rocks. Access is an adventure itself, whether by boat from Las Negras or a scenic walk. Discover the charm of this uncrowded haven, rich in natural and historical allure.

Venture to this southeastern paradise, where verdant scrubland meets the sea. The ruins of a 16th-century castle add a touch of mystery. The combination of history and nature creates a perfect beach hideaway, untouched by the usual tourist rush.

Praia as Catedrais, Galicia

Praia as Catedrais is a natural masterpiece. The beach’s rocky arches and formations echo cathedral architecture.

Visit at low tide to witness its full splendor. The exposed sands and intricate rock formations captivate all who visit. During peak seasons, plan ahead and secure a permit for a comfortable experience.

Playa Las Teresitas, Tenerife

Tenerife’s Playa Las Teresitas is famed for its stunning views. Unlike other black-sand beaches on the island, it boasts golden sands imported from the Sahara.

Protected by a breakwater, the sea here is calm, perfect for families. The setting, with palm trees and mountains in the backdrop, invites relaxation and exploration.

Flecha del Rompido, Andalucía

Flecha del Rompido offers a touch of untouched beauty. Its long stretch of sand, only accessible by ferry, ensures a peaceful retreat.

Part of the Río Piedras wetlands reserve, it’s ideal for birdwatchers. The beach’s natural setting provides a sanctuary from bustling city life.

Playa de Bolonia, Andalucía

An hour from Cádiz, Playa de Bolonia is famed for its breathtaking beauty. Expansive sands and dunes invite endless photo opportunities.

Explore the nearby Roman ruins for a taste of history. The striking landscapes and the views toward Morocco make for an unforgettable visit.
